Subject: On-call handover — payroll export

Marit, heads up: Bramwell Payroll switched the Ledgerline export from fixed-width to CSV mid-week. The parser on payroll-sync-02 now rejects old-format files; retry queue is drained. Patch is merged, deploy pending Thursday. Watch for vendor resends in the legacy format. Raise in the weekly eng sync if it recurs. For export questions, reach the payroll platform team here.

escalation mailbox, tadug-bagag: gileth@nelvroforge.corp

## Runbook: Loyalty-Points Ledger (Pinwheel Rewards)

Quick refresher before the release: the Pinwheel ledger is append-only, so never hand-edit balances — post a correcting entry instead. If the nightly accrual job stalls, it's almost always the partner feed from Dunmore lagging; just rerun it, it's idempotent. Balance snapshots rebuild automatically at 03:00. Keep an eye on the reconciliation delta metric after deploy. The ledger service runs with the configuration below.

config for tagaf-bawif:
[norok]
host = norok.ordinworks.local
user = norok_svc
database = norok_prod

## Step 4: Align cache TTLs (post-incident)

After the stale-cache mess in the Pondermill outage, we're standardizing how the edge tier validates cached auth decisions. The bug let revoked tokens stay honored for up to an hour, so the migration tightens TTLs and adds revocation checks. Before proceeding, confirm your node matches the hardened settings shown below.

deployment values, hafop-fahag:
wenael:
  pin: 9737
  metrics_host: metrics.wenael.lumicsys.internal
  tenant: holwyn
  seal: seal_b99b9847

# Brindlefork Environments — Query Planner Regression

For plugin authors: the v4.2 planner regression only reproduces in the `canary` environment of Brindlefork. `prod` and `sandbox` still run the v4.1 planner. Pin your integration tests to `canary` until the fix ships. Do not rely on plan-shape assertions elsewhere. The canary environment runs with these settings.

config for fafog-bahof:
ULAWYN_HOST=ulawyn.tolvaqsys.internal
ULAWYN_PORT=5000